Clash between NLC and touts in Jos results in four injuries during strike enforcement

David Akinyemi
David Akinyemi 12 Views

Following a violent altercation between the Nigerian labour Congress (NLC) enforcement squad and a group of carriers, four labour union leaders suffered serious injuries.
Members of a privately held transport company that operates out of a vehicle park on Yakubu Gowon Way, just across from NTA Jos, are accused of inciting the altercation, which happened at NTA Park Jos.

It was discovered that an OLU monitoring team was walking through Jos city to check on compliance when it chose to go into the park and speak with the transport company’s proprietors.

Comrade Sunday Ayodele, the vice chairman of NLC and team leader, said of the group, “As soon as the park gate attendants saw us approaching, they began hurling stones at us, assuming we were NURTW members.”

We are unaware of an ongoing disagreement between NURTW Jos and the commercial transport provider. And the park’s touts just pounced on our members. Four NLC members were hurt by the touts before the purpose for the attack could be understood.

“The security services had to step in before the park could become peaceful again. In order to restore tranquilly to the park, we had to remove our enforcement team.

Ayodele stated, “In the interim, we transported our men to the hospital, where they are currently receiving medical attention.”
